Three relievers Phillies should consider at MLB trade deadline

The Major League Baseball trade deadline is quickly approaching on July 31. 

As June begins, it’s evident that the Philadelphia Phillies bullpen could use some help. Entering Tuesday, it has a 4.65 ERA  this season, good for 25th in MLB. 

Let’s examine some affordable trade options the Phillies should consider at the deadline.

Jake Bird, RHP, Colorado Rockies 

While the Rockies are on pace to have the worst season in baseball history, Bird is having a breakout year on the mound. The 29-year-old has a career-best 1.56 ERA and 1.15 WHIP through 25 games. Opponents are batting just .205 against him in 34.2 innings. Therefore, he’s quickly emerged as a trade target for contending teams, especially those that need bullpen help.
